This Observant Eye: copyright Decoded
The iconic image of the All-Seeing Eye, frequently associated with the copyright, features a long and intricate history, far beyond modern conspiracy theories. While commonly portrayed within a triangle, a crucial element in understanding its meaning is to acknowledge that it's rarely solely an copyright design. Historically, similar imagery, representing divine protection and ubiquity, showed up in various cultures, particularly notably in old Egyptian and Roman lore. Moreover, the Eye of Horus, a influential figure in historic Egypt, exhibits striking similarities to the modern All-Seeing Eye image. The Order of copyright's adoption of the design served essentially as a symbol of knowledge and rationalism, elements important to their intellectual ideals.

Past Conspiracy: Investigating the Society Legacy
While popular culture often paints the copyright as shadowy figures controlling global events, the real story is far more intricate. Shifting outside the realm of pure conspiracy theories, it’s crucial to consider the historical context of this Bavarian confidential organization. Originally founded in 1776 as a reaction to rising religious oppression and governmental suppression, the copyright advocated for reason, individual liberty, and questioned faith. Their brief existence—lasting only about a decade before being banned by the Bavarian government—left a lasting representative effect that would later be reinterpreted and broadened by various alternative groups and the constant digital age. Examining its founding aims and the subsequent adoption of their image provides a more nuanced view than relying solely on exciting conspiracy stories.
